This bug affects only the first map you create in minecraft (map#0). even when you craft a map of the same area as map#0
Reproducing the bug (in single player mode, not testet in SMP):
craft a map#0 and walk around
place the map in a item frame at a wall
craft another map#1
walk out of the area of map#0
use map#1
walk back to the wall an see that map#0 is blank now.
When you reload the world map#0 is visible again. The content of map#0 will disappear again, when you create and use the next map.
